The Spotlight on Palihotel San Francisco

Bold Boutique Comfort Just Minutes from the Stage

Modern and eclectic, Palihotel San Francisco is a boutique stay nestled just two blocks from Union Square. With a vibrant design, blackout curtains, and marble bathrooms, it offers a stylish yet cozy retreat in the heart of the city. You're only a quick walk from the Powell Street BART Station and cable car lines—ideal for exploring San Francisco’s top venues and nightlife.

Food and Drink Options

An onsite restaurant offers dining discounts for guests, and there are plenty of late-night eateries within walking distance thanks to the hotel’s central location. While there’s no 24/7 room service, the front desk is happy to recommend nearby bites after hours. Need a slow start? Breakfast is available nearby—perfect after a night out.

Nightlife Options

You're steps away from some of San Francisco’s coolest bars and lounges, whether you're looking for local craft brews or a classy cocktail. No onsite live music, but you're close to it all—Union Square, SoMa, and the Tenderloin are all within easy reach.

What People Say

Guests rave about the hotel’s location, calling it “perfect for exploring the city.” The stylish interiors and comfortable beds get high marks, and many reviewers appreciated how quiet the rooms are despite the central address. The friendly, helpful staff also earn frequent praise.

Areas for Improvement

Some guests mention that the rooms can be on the smaller side—something to keep in mind if you’re traveling with a lot of gear. There’s no gym or spa, but most concert-goers won’t miss them with the city and its venues at your doorstep.
